Lalitpur City FC wins NSL title for 2nd consecutive time

Lalitpur City FC has won the title of the Nepal Super League (NSL) for the second consecutive time by defeating Pokhara Thunders.  

In the final held on Saturday at Tripureshwar-based Dasharath Stadium, Lalitpur defeated Pokhara 2-1 to lift the trophy for the second consecutive time. Lalitpur received 8 million rupees along with the title, while the runner-up Pokhara received 3 million rupees.  

Lalitpur had won the NSL title in the previous season by defeating Dhangadhi FC. Lalitpur took a 1-0 lead in the first half and doubled the lead in the second half, though it also conceded a goal.

In the 74th minute, Papa Ibou Kebé scored a goal, giving Lalitpur a 2-1 lead against Pokhara. Controlling Emoh Ezekiel’s strike, Papa Ibou Kebé scored a goal, allowing Lalitpur to regain the lead.

In the 62nd minute, Sudil Rai scored a goal, bringing Pokhara back into the game. Lalitpur’s goalkeeper saved Stephane Binong’s header from Padam Bhattarai’s cross, but Sudil Rai capitalized on the rebound to equalize for Pokhara.

Earlier, in the 41st minute of the first half, Imon Ezekiel’s header from Manoj Rai’s cross gave Lalitpur the initial lead. Pokhara had secured their place in the final by defeating Dhangadhi FC 1-0 in the second qualifier.

In the eliminator, Pokhara had defeated FC Chitwan 3-0 with a comfortable goal difference to advance to the second qualifier. Meanwhile, Lalitpur had moved closer to the title by defeating Dhangadhi 2-1 in the first qualifier.
